Output 802435d4bae62f90e88522d00a0f96d43eae23091cd8ed6dc8fc8b6c734aed1c:1

value
1638306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d089155936c2f24ff4efbf073b4e2476e427ec58 OP_EQUAL
address
3LhehAZFHVb59p2gWpZ5H282n2cbThhazK
transaction
802435d4bae62f90e88522d00a0f96d43eae23091cd8ed6dc8fc8b6c734aed1c
confirmations
275391
spent
true